Laryngomalacia treatment depends on how much the condition affects an infant’s breathing, feeding, growth and sleep. Most babies improve naturally as the larynx matures, while a small number benefit from surgery called supraglottoplasty to widen the airway.
Overview: How Laryngomalacia Treatment Works
Laryngomalacia treatment is tailored to the severity of an infant’s symptoms. In mild cases, clinicians monitor breathing, feeding and weight gain while the tissues above the voice box gradually become firmer with growth. Parents are also given practical guidance on safe feeding and on symptoms that need medical review.
Laryngomalacia is the most common cause of noisy breathing in young infants. The sound, called stridor, is usually higher pitched and may become more noticeable during feeding, crying, excitement or when lying on the back. It happens because soft tissues above the larynx temporarily move inward during breathing in, narrowing the upper airway.
For infants with more substantial airway obstruction or feeding difficulties, the aim of treatment is to support breathing, protect growth and reduce complications. A pediatric ear, nose and throat specialist, often working with pediatricians, feeding specialists, pulmonologists and gastroenterologists, can help determine whether monitoring or surgery is the safest approach.
Symptoms, Natural Course and Why Follow-Up Matters

Symptoms often begin in the first days or weeks after birth. Noisy breathing may become more pronounced over the first several months of life before gradually improving as airway structures mature. Although the sound can be concerning, many babies with mild laryngomalacia breathe comfortably, feed well and gain weight normally.
Clinicians look beyond the sound itself. Features that may suggest more significant disease include labored breathing, repeated choking or coughing with feeds, long feeding times, frequent vomiting, poor weight gain, pauses in breathing, low oxygen levels or sleep disturbance. Some infants also have other medical conditions that can influence symptoms and treatment planning.
Regular follow-up allows the care team to review growth, feeding and respiratory symptoms over time. It also helps distinguish laryngomalacia from other causes of stridor, such as vocal cord movement problems, airway narrowing below the larynx or a vascular structure pressing on the airway.
Who May Need Laryngomalacia Surgery?

Most infants do not require an operation. Surgery is generally reserved for severe laryngomalacia, particularly when airway obstruction affects oxygenation, sleep, feeding or healthy growth. The decision is individualized and considers the baby’s symptoms, examination findings, overall health and response to supportive measures.
Supraglottoplasty may be recommended for persistent severe chest retractions, repeated breathing pauses, low oxygen levels, serious feeding difficulty with aspiration concerns, failure to gain weight adequately, or clinically important obstructive sleep apnea. Infants with neurologic, heart, lung or swallowing conditions may need especially careful multidisciplinary assessment because these issues can affect outcomes.
Before surgery, a pediatric ENT specialist usually examines the airway with flexible laryngoscopy in clinic. This brief assessment uses a thin flexible camera passed through the nose to view the larynx while the child is awake. Additional tests, such as swallowing assessment, sleep testing, airway endoscopy or heart and lung evaluation, may be appropriate for selected children.
- Appropriate candidates: infants whose laryngomalacia is clearly causing significant functional problems.
- Not every noisy breather needs surgery: normal growth and comfortable breathing usually support a conservative plan.
- Shared decision-making: families should discuss expected benefits, alternatives and risks with the surgical team.
Supraglottoplasty: Step-by-Step Procedure
Supraglottoplasty is the main operation used to treat severe laryngomalacia. It is performed under general anesthesia by a pediatric ENT surgeon. The surgeon works through the mouth using small instruments and a laryngoscope, so there are no external skin incisions.
During the procedure, the surgeon carefully divides, removes or reshapes selected floppy tissue above the vocal cords that is collapsing into the airway. The exact technique depends on the child’s airway anatomy. The goal is not to change the voice box unnecessarily, but to reduce obstruction while preserving normal swallowing and laryngeal function.
In some children, the surgeon may also inspect the lower airway during the same anesthesia to identify additional airway concerns. After surgery, the child is monitored closely for breathing, oxygen levels, swelling, pain, feeding ability and signs of aspiration. Some babies need overnight observation, while others with more complex needs may require longer monitoring.

Benefits, Risks and Recovery After Surgery
The expected benefit of supraglottoplasty is a more open upper airway. Many infants experience reduced work of breathing, quieter breathing, better feeding endurance, improved sleep and more consistent weight gain. Improvement can be noticeable soon after healing begins, although feeding and breathing changes may continue to evolve over weeks.
All surgery and anesthesia carry risks. Potential complications include temporary airway swelling, bleeding, infection, persistent stridor, changes in swallowing, aspiration, scar tissue formation or the need for further airway treatment. In rare circumstances, a child may need temporary breathing support after surgery. Risks are influenced by the child’s anatomy and any associated medical conditions.
At home, caregivers may be advised to offer feeds as directed, watch for coughing or choking, keep follow-up appointments and use any prescribed medications exactly as instructed. The surgical team may recommend feeding therapy or a swallowing study if there are continuing concerns about safe swallowing.

How long does it take to recover from laryngomalacia surgery?
Many infants are observed in hospital for at least one night after supraglottoplasty, although the length of stay varies with age, symptoms and other health conditions. Breathing may sound temporarily different or remain noisy while swelling settles. The care team confirms that the child is breathing safely and feeding adequately before discharge.
Initial recovery commonly takes about one to two weeks, but full improvement in breathing, sleep and feeding can take several weeks. Infants who had poor weight gain or swallowing difficulty before surgery may need longer follow-up and support. A child with neurologic, cardiac, pulmonary or complex airway conditions may recover more gradually.
Parents should contact the surgical team promptly if their child has worsening breathing effort, poor intake, repeated choking, fever, unusual sleepiness, dehydration or any concern that recovery is not progressing as expected. Follow-up visits help the team assess healing and determine whether additional support is needed.
Does laryngomalacia get worse before it gets better?
Yes, the noisy breathing of laryngomalacia commonly becomes more noticeable during early infancy before it improves. Symptoms often peak around several months of age because babies are breathing more actively and the airway tissues are still developing. This pattern does not automatically mean that the condition is becoming dangerous.
However, worsening work of breathing, new feeding problems, poor weight gain, color changes, breathing pauses or increasing sleep disruption should not be assumed to be part of the usual course. These symptoms deserve timely review by a pediatric clinician or pediatric ENT specialist.
For mild laryngomalacia, improvement generally occurs as the larynx becomes more stable with growth. Many children have major improvement by 12 to 18 months, and symptoms commonly resolve by 18 to 24 months. The precise timeline varies from child to child.
When to Seek Medical Care
Parents and caregivers should arrange medical review if an infant has persistent noisy breathing, feeding difficulty, frequent coughing or choking during feeds, vomiting associated with poor feeding, slow weight gain or concern about sleep-related breathing. A clinician can assess whether laryngomalacia or another airway condition is contributing to the symptoms.
Urgent medical care is needed if a baby develops blue or gray lips or skin, pauses in breathing, marked chest or neck pulling in with breaths, severe distress, inability to feed, signs of dehydration, or unusual limpness or difficulty waking. These signs can indicate significant breathing or feeding compromise and should be assessed without delay.
Laryngomalacia is not known to cause autism. Autism is a neurodevelopmental condition with complex causes, and current evidence does not establish laryngomalacia as a cause. Likewise, laryngomalacia is not considered a direct cause of sudden infant death syndrome (SIDS), but significant breathing symptoms should always be evaluated; caregivers should follow safe-sleep guidance by placing babies on their backs on a firm, flat sleep surface without loose bedding.
Frequently asked questions
What is the first-line laryngomalacia treatment?
For mild laryngomalacia, first-line care is usually observation with regular checks of feeding, growth and breathing. Families may receive feeding guidance and advice about warning signs. Treatment for reflux-related symptoms may be considered when a clinician identifies a clear need.
Is laryngomalacia surgery always necessary?
No. Most babies with laryngomalacia do not need surgery and improve as their airway matures. Surgery is generally considered only when symptoms are severe or are affecting breathing, sleep, feeding or weight gain.
How successful is supraglottoplasty?
Supraglottoplasty often improves airway obstruction and related symptoms in appropriately selected infants. Results can be influenced by swallowing problems or other neurologic, heart, lung or airway conditions. The pediatric ENT team can explain the likely benefits for an individual child.
